Understanding Hair Transplants
Hair transplants are surgical procedures that involve relocating hair follicles from one part of the body to the areas experiencing thinning or baldness. The demand for these treatments has surged in recent years, leading to the emergence of numerous clinics and specialists. Thus, knowing what to look for in a hair transplant specialist becomes essential.
The Different Types of Hair Transplant Techniques
There are primarily two techniques used in hair transplantation:
- Follicular Unit Transplantation (FUT): This method involves removing a strip of skin with hair from the donor area (usually the back of the head) and dividing it into individual follicular units for transplantation.
- Follicular Unit Extraction (FUE): In this technique, individual hair follicles are extracted directly from the scalp and transplanted to the balding area. FUE is known for its minimally invasive nature and quicker recovery time.
Both methods have their advantages and disadvantages, so consulting with a hair transplant specialist who can guide you according to your specific needs is essential.
What to Look for in a Hair Transplant Specialist
Choosing the right hair transplant specialist involves evaluating several critical factors:
1. Credentials and Qualifications
Ensure that your chosen specialist is board-certified and has the necessary training in hair restoration techniques. Look for a hair transplant specialist who is affiliated with recognized medical organizations. Their certifications indicate their commitment to maintaining high standards in the field.
2. Experience and Expertise
Experience matters significantly in surgical procedures. Investigate the number of hair transplant surgeries the specialist has performed, as well as their success rates. A highly experienced hair transplant specialist will have encountered various scenarios, which can enhance their skillset and the quality of care provided.
3. Clinic Reputation
Research the reputation of the clinic where the hair transplant specialist practices. Online reviews, testimonials, and before-and-after photos can provide valuable insight into the clinic's capabilities. 4. Personalized Consultation
A personalized consultation is vital for establishing trust and understanding. During your consultation, a professional specialist will assess your hair loss pattern, discuss your goals, and recommend suitable treatment options. They should be willing to answer all your questions comprehensively and honestly.
5. Advanced Technology and Techniques
Innovation in the hair restoration field leads to improved results and safety. Ensure that the specialist uses the latest technologies and techniques to provide the best outcomes. Methods such as robotic hair restoration or platelet-rich plasma (PRP) therapy can enhance the effectiveness of traditional procedures.

Questions to Ask During Your Consultation
To make the most of your consultation, consider asking the following questions:
- What techniques do you specialize in, and which do you recommend for my case?
- Can you provide before-and-after photos of past patients?
- What is the expected recovery time, and what should I anticipate during the healing process?
- How do you handle complications or dissatisfaction with results?
- What is the cost of the procedure, including all related expenses?
The Role of Aftercare in Hair Transplant Success
Post-operative care is crucial for the success of your hair transplant. After the procedure, your hair transplant specialist should provide you with a detailed aftercare plan to encourage healing and optimal growth, which includes the following:
- Medication: You may be prescribed medications to reduce pain and prevent infection. Follow your specialist's instructions carefully.
- Follow-Up Appointments: Regular follow-ups will help monitor your recovery and address any concerns.
- Hair Care Instructions: Your specialist will likely give you guidance on washing and caring for your newly transplanted hair.
